This summer, a holiday at sea!

15th April 2024 by Agencies

Holidays on board will once again boost nautical tourism this summer which, according to GlobeSailor forecasts, is already attracting more tourists than at this time last year.

This is a fact that is reflected in the 13% increase in bookings registered in the first quarter of this year by the customized boat and cruise charter agency, which has released data on its activity in the Spanish and Latin American (Latam) markets.

An important part of the bookings registered are from clients who have chosen again this year to enjoy their holidays on board and who have chosen to plan them in advance to get more competitive prices and greater availability of boats in the desired destination. A habit that already reaches 40% of bookings in the case of Spanish customers.

The 2024 nautical season in the boat rental sector is presented with new trends, especially in the section of destinations preferred by tourists. This year, after a period in which local destinations have prevailed, GlobeSailor is registering more requests for boats for charter in places outside the usual international circuits. This has prompted the agency to develop new partnerships with charter companies to expand the availability of the charter fleet in destinations such as Turkey, San Blas (Panama), Zanzibar and Chile.

"We are expanding our offer of ships in destinations that have been less popular until now, with original and unusual proposals, because we perceive an increase in demand in less popular countries, a trend to which the Spanish market is no stranger. And we want to attract that more adventurous tourist profile that is looking to explore sailing in more exotic destinations that also include activities related to their hobbies," says Alicia Iglesias, Country Manager of GlobeSailor Spain Latam.

The top international destinations with the highest number of bookings are Greece, Croatia and Italy, in that order.

Alongside these circuits, there is an increase in the number of sailing charters in Turkey, which is once again attracting Spanish clients looking for more exclusive experiences such as family gulet trips. Among the more exotic locations, bookings in Polynesia stand out.

By type of boat, the majority of tourists choose to sail on catamarans, which now account for 60% of the bookings, followed by sailing boats, which account for 30%. The remaining 10% of bookings, in the first three months of this year, corresponds to yacht and gulet charters.
